Cristot:
The allied advance was abruptly halted by the suprising arrival of a armoured SS BG. The blood-thirsty and fanatic SS threw themselves over the allied troops as soon as they came into sight. After a short and uneven battle the Panthers had decimated the allied troops heavily with their superior long-range cannons against the Shermans and Fireflies. The German assault came to an end at the river after the bridges had been secured. The German commander saw no reason in continuing the battle and offered the Allied commander a ceasefire. There were no special terms for the ceasefire and the allies were offered to retreat according to... the campaign rules.
Germans win by 14-3 in VP (the allies hold The Mill 3VP).

Cristot - June 10th Battle Result: Maj Honour II/12/12SS [MRPS] ASD v Maj MKboy 231/50
Cunning interception by SS heavy panzer brigade II/12/12SS blocks fast moving mechanised 231/50's rush to surround Carpiquet, annihilating a late charge across the Bessin bridges.
II/12/12SS: an astonishing zero KIAs!
231/50: 16 KIAS = 1x Inf, 2x Eng, 2x PIAT, 1x 17pdr, 4x Bren, 1x M16AA, 2x M10, 3x Sherman
(Can you add these to the cell comments for each BG?)
II/12/12SS holds in Cristot
231/50 has no adjacent, friendly sector to withdraw to and is dissolved
